Cognitive Processing Therapy for Posttraumatic Stress Disorder and Co-occurring Lived Experience Stress

Sponsor: Boston University

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

Populations facing health disparities include groups with significantly higher rates of posttraumatic stress disorder than the general population who frequently experience lived experience stress, which may complicate posttraumatic stress disorder symptom presentations. However, there are currently no posttraumatic stress disorder treatments designed to meet the unique needs of these individuals. The proposed study will pilot an adaptation of Cognitive Processing Therapy (a gold-standard treatment for posttraumatic stress disorder) that has been modified to incorporate the impact of lived experience stress as an additional treatment target. This project has the potential to advance our understanding of how to enhance Cognitive Processing Therapy in order to optimize posttraumatic stress disorder treatment response and mitigate health disparities.

Official title: Cognitive Processing Therapy for Posttraumatic Stress Disorder and Co-occurring Lived Experience Stress: A Pilot Randomized Controlled Trial

Interventions

BEHAVIORAL

Standard CPT

CPT focuses on teaching skills to identify and challenge PTSD-maintaining maladaptive beliefs related to the trauma itself, the world, and oneself. Worksheets and assignments are given between each session.

BEHAVIORAL

CPT-LEAP

CPT-LEAP frames each session in relation to beliefs about both traumatic and lived experience stressors and their interactions and impacts, including not only beliefs about oneself, others, and the world, but also one's identity, and use of relevant examples throughout the protocol.
